Referred by 111 call service to treat a deep cut to arm. No appointments available when I called; but 111 operator warned the UC Unit that I would attend as a 'walk in'. Arrived at about 12.00 (midday), booked in by pleasant, efficient Receptionist. Waited around 30 minutes, then attended by cheerful, confident Practicioner who inspected and dressed the wound, giving me some extra dressings to use at home if necessary. Out and driving home by 13.00.
In short, a well-organised and efficient service; but can only assume that I went at a relatively quiet time on a weekday.
I have attended North Tees Hospital as an in-patient on various occasions; and am an out-patient of several clinics. The Urgent Care Unit is a welcome addition to the patient facilities.
